FEMA to extend disaster relief funding in northeast Oklahoma
UPDATE/CLARIFICATION: FEMA issued two separate disaster declarations affecting residents in northeast Oklahoma. The one affecting Ottawa, Craig, and Nowata Counties, along with others outside of the area, has a deadline of July 31st. The other declaration for Delaware, Mayes, and Rogers Counties, along with others outside of the area, has a deadline of August 14th. […]

Miami city officials pass resolution to save Ribbon Road
MIAMI, Okla. — In an attempt to save a three-mile section of the Route 66 roadway known as the “Ribbon Road”, the Miami City Council approved a resolution on Monday and announced a tentative plan with the Ottawa County Commissioners to save the famed and historical roadway. The five-member council passed the resolution to preserve […]

Miami Animal Alliance shoe drive ends August 1
MIAMI, Okla. — A shoe drive is being held to raise funds for medical care for more than 100 kittens and puppies at a Miami animal shelter. The Miami Animal Alliance shoe drive fundraiser ends on August 1. Those wishing to donate can bring gently worn, used and new shoes to 211 Pine, North Miami. […]
$6.3 million FEMA grant to ease Miami’s flooding problems
MIAMI, Okla. — A multimillion-dollar federal grant will help Miami’s roadway flooding problems and offer its residents a faster response time from emergency services responders when the city is inundated with floodwaters. Miami city officials were on site at Veterans Boulevard Bridge located east of the city to announce the $6.3 million FEMA grant. Speakers […]
